Home
last modified time | relevance | path

Searched refs:key_agreement_info (Results 1 – 3 of 3) sorted by relevance

/dragonfly/crypto/libressl/crypto/gost/
H A Dgostr341001_pmeth.c398 eph_key = X509_PUBKEY_get(gkt->key_agreement_info->ephem_key); in pkey_gost01_decrypt()
418 nid = OBJ_obj2nid(gkt->key_agreement_info->cipher); in pkey_gost01_decrypt()
420 if (gkt->key_agreement_info->eph_iv->length != 8) { in pkey_gost01_decrypt()
424 memcpy(wrappedKey, gkt->key_agreement_info->eph_iv->data, 8); in pkey_gost01_decrypt()
536 if (ASN1_OCTET_STRING_set(gkt->key_agreement_info->eph_iv, ukm, 8) == 0) in pkey_gost01_encrypt()
545 if (X509_PUBKEY_set(&gkt->key_agreement_info->ephem_key, in pkey_gost01_encrypt()
551 ASN1_OBJECT_free(gkt->key_agreement_info->cipher); in pkey_gost01_encrypt()
552 gkt->key_agreement_info->cipher = OBJ_nid2obj(nid); in pkey_gost01_encrypt()
H A Dgost_asn1.h84 GOST_KEY_AGREEMENT_INFO *key_agreement_info; member
H A Dgost_asn1.c31 .offset = offsetof(GOST_KEY_TRANSPORT, key_agreement_info),